- (void)viewDidLoad {
[super viewDidLoad];
// //UIWebView:加载网页视图
// [self createWebView];
//1.平移 缩放 旋转
//UIView上有一个ImageView
//UIView缩放的同时,要求ImageView同时缩放
//需要设置子视图的autoresizingMask属性
// UIViewAutoresizingNone = 0,
// UIViewAutoresizingFlexibleLeftMargin = 1 << 0,
// UIViewAutoresizingFlexibleWidth = 1 << 1,
// UIViewAutoresizingFlexibleRightMargin = 1 << 2,
// UIViewAutoresizingFlexibleTopMargin = 1 << 3,
// UIViewAutoresizingFlexibleHeight = 1 << 4,
// UIViewAutoresizingFlexibleBottomMargin = 1 << 5
//自动布局
//
self.imgView.autoresizingMask = UIViewAutoresizingFlexibleLeftMargin |UIViewAutoresizingFlexibleWidth | UIViewAutoresizingFlexibleRightMargin | UIViewAutoresizingFlexibleTopMargin | UIViewAutoresizingFlexibleHeight | UIViewAutoresizingFlexibleBottomMargin;
}
- (void)createWebView
{
//1.创建webView
UIWebView *webView = [[UIWebView alloc]initWithFrame:self.view.frame];
//2.创建URL 网址
//使用http
NSURL *url = [NSURL URLWithString:@"http://www.baidu.com"];
//3.创建请求,请求数据
NSURLRequest *request = [[NSURLRequest alloc]initWithURL:url];
//4.webView加载请求的数据
[webView loadRequest:request];
[self.view addSubview:webView];
}
//旋转
- (IBAction)rotate:(id)sender
{
self.imgView.transform = CGAffineTransformMakeRotation(M_PI_2);
}
//平移
- (IBAction)translationClick:(id)sender
{
// self.imgView.transform = CGAffineTransformMakeTranslation(100, 100);
//view1平一的同时,imgView也平移
self.view1.transform = CGAffineTransformMakeTranslation(100, 100);
}
//缩放
- (IBAction)zoomClick:(id)sender
{
//倍数
// self.imgView.transform = CGAffineTransformMakeScale(0.5, 0.5);
//view1平一的同时,imgView也平移
self.view1.transform = CGAffineTransformMakeScale(0.5, 0.5);
}
//平移 + 缩放
- (IBAction)translationAndZoomClick:(id)sender
{
//1.设置缩放
CGAffineTransform transform1 = CGAffineTransformMakeScale(0.5, 0.5);
//2.设置平移
CGAffineTransform transform2 = CGAffineTransformMakeTranslation(-100, -100);
self.imgView.transform = CGAffineTransformConcat(transform1, transform2);
}
25ImageView_Rotation_Translation_Scale
最后编辑于 :
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
推荐阅读更多精彩内容
- 原文链接http://www.cnblogs.com/kenshincui/p/4186022.html 音频在i...